Unable to spectate LAN game
Dear all,

I'm hosting a LAN tournament with an organization, but after setting up everything, we were unable to get someone to spectate our local test games. The spectator was connected to the same LAN/ As a matter of fact, we cannot change the spectators settings (as they are inexistant) and we always get the following error : "The game must be set to watchable while there are spectators in lobby. Try enabling it in settings tab."

We already hosted a LAN tournament during this March, and everything went fine, we didn't have any of those problems.

Any advice would be much appreciated.
